How to Sell AscendEX Contracts: A Comprehensive Guide
Selling contracts on AscendEX, a reputable cryptocurrency exchange, involves several straightforward steps. This guide provides a comprehensive walkthrough of the process, ensuring a seamless experience for beginners and experienced traders alike.
Prerequisites
Before initiating the selling process, ensure that you have met the following prerequisites:
- Create an AscendEX Account: If you haven't already, register for an AscendEX account by providing your necessary personal information.
- Fund Your Account (Optional): To sell contracts, you need sufficient funds in your AscendEX trading account. You can either deposit cryptocurrency or fiat currency into your account.
- Activate Futures Trading: Enable futures trading by completing the risk assessment and verification process within your AscendEX account settings.
Step-by-Step Guide to Selling AscendEX Contracts
Once the prerequisites are met, follow these steps to sell contracts on AscendEX:
1. Navigate to the Futures Trading Interface
- Log in to your AscendEX account and hover over the "Derivatives" tab.
- Choose "Futures" from the dropdown menu.
- You will be directed to the futures trading interface, where you can trade perpetual and delivery futures contracts.
2. Select the Contract and Order Type
- On the futures trading interface, select the contract you want to sell. Popular contracts include BTC/USDT, ETH/USDT, and BNB/USDT.
- Determine the order type you wish to place. AscendEX offers limit orders, market orders, and stop orders.
- Limit Order: Allows you to specify a price at which you want to sell the contract. The order will be executed only when the market price reaches or exceeds your specified price.
- Market Order: Executes your order immediately at the best available market price.
- Stop Order: Triggers a sell order when the market price reaches a predetermined trigger price.
3. Specify Order Parameters
- Enter the quantity of the contract you want to sell. The contract quantity represents the number of units of the underlying asset you wish to trade.
- For limit orders, specify the limit price at which you want to sell the contract.
- For stop orders, specify the trigger price and stop price. The trigger price determines when the order becomes active, and the stop price determines the execution price.
4. Review and Confirm the Order
- Carefully review the order details, including the contract, order type, quantity, and price.
- Ensure that all the information is accurate and соответствует вашим торговым намерениям.
- Click the "Sell" button to confirm the order.
5. Monitor Your Order
- After submitting the order, it will be displayed in the "Active Orders" section.
- You can monitor the status of your order in real-time and make any necessary adjustments.
- If the market price moves in your favor, your order will be executed, and the funds will be credited to your trading account.
Additional Tips for Selling AscendEX Contracts
- Manage Risk: Use stop-loss orders to limit your potential losses. Stop-loss orders automatically sell your contracts when the market price falls below a specified level.
- Set Realistic Targets: Don't set unrealistic profit targets. Remember that trading involves risk, and it's essential to have a clear understanding of your risk tolerance.
- Use Technical Analysis: Analyze market trends and indicators to make informed trading decisions. Use technical analysis tools such as charts, moving averages, and support and resistance levels to identify potential trading opportunities.
- Stay Updated: Keep up-to-date with market news and announcements. This information can help you stay informed about market conditions and make better trading decisions.
- Practice Risk Management: Develop a comprehensive risk management strategy to mitigate potential losses. This includes setting stop-loss levels, diversifying your portfolio, and managing your emotions.
